Tails of the airways. Loganair


Loganair.
Based at Glasgow, with hubs at Edinburgh, Inverness, Dundee and Aberdeen.
A Scottish regional airline, with scheduled flights in the UK, Republic of Ireland, Channel Islands and Norway, plus night mail flights on behalf of the Royal Mail.
Branded as Scotlands Airline.
The airline has two unique claims to fame, with the use of Barra, the only commercial airport in the world to use a beach as the runway, plus the worlds shortest commercial flight, of 1.7 miles, between Westray and Papa Westray.
Callsign Logan.
Flight codes LM/LOG.
Aircraft in fleet:
2 x Britten-Norman Islander.
19 x de Havilland Canada DHC-6 -310 Twin Otter.
2 x de Havilland Canada DHC-6-400 Twin Otter. Operated for the Scottish Government.
1 x Embraer EMB145. Operated by BMI. Based at Inverness.
2 x SAAB 340AF. Freight.
13 x SAAB 340B.
2 x SAAB 340BF. Freight.
5 x SAAB 2000.
